What is syntpenhservice.exe?

syntpenhservice.exe is part of Synaptics Pointing Device Driver and developed by Synaptics Incorporated according to the syntpenhservice.exe version information.

syntpenhservice.exe's description is "64-bit Synaptics Pointing Enhance Service"

syntpenhservice.exe is digitally signed by Synaptics Incorporated.

syntpenhservice.exe is usually located in the 'c:\program files\synaptics\syntp\' folder.

None of the anti-virus scanners at VirusTotal reports anything malicious about syntpenhservice.exe.
